Why commercial electrical planning matters in a coastal town

Rosemary Beach sits in a climate that is hard on electrical systems. Salt air, humidity, heavy rain, and tropical storms all increase corrosion and the risk of service interruptions. New commercial projects in the area need wiring, panels, breakers, lighting, and grounding that can stand up to those conditions. When that work is designed properly, it helps the building operate safely and can reduce strain on nearby systems. When it is rushed or undersized, problems can show up later as nuisance breaker trips, voltage drops, or equipment failures.

Panels, breakers, and capacity issues

A panel upgrade is often the first improvement homeowners need when power demand rises. If lights flicker when appliances start, breakers trip without a clear cause, or certain rooms lose power under load, the panel may be undersized or worn out. Breaker repair, meter base repair, and dedicated circuit installation can help restore safer operation, but only after a proper assessment of the entire system.

In Rosemary Beach, homes that have been remodeled or expanded can be especially vulnerable. A new addition, outdoor kitchen, pool equipment, EV charger, or hot tub wiring near me project can push an older service past its comfortable limit. Grounding and surge protection are especially important here

Coastal storms can send surges through utility lines, and lightning is a real concern in Northwest Florida. Strong grounding and whole-home surge protection help protect appliances, electronics, smart systems, and lighting controls. That matters for commercial buildings, but it also matters for homes that rely on home office equipment, entertainment systems, and smart thermostats.

How to keep a home electrical system ready for modern demand

The simplest way to stay ahead of problems is to treat electrical maintenance as part of home care, not just an emergency response. Check whether outlets feel warm, whether switches work smoothly, whether lights flicker, and whether breakers trip under ordinary use. Make sure bathrooms, kitchens, laundry rooms, garages, and exterior spaces have proper GFCI protection. If your home still relies on older two-prong outlets, outdated panels, or ungrounded circuits, it is time to update the system.

Homes in Rosemary Beach often see renovations that add outdoor kitchens, office spaces, media rooms, guest suites, and electric vehicle charging. Each addition raises the load on the system. A local electrician can determine whether the existing panel can handle it or whether a panel upgrade, surge protection, or additional circuits are needed. Frequently Asked Questions

How can commercial electric new construction affect nearby homes in Rosemary Beach?

New commercial projects can increase local power demand, add strain to utility infrastructure, and highlight weak points in older home electrical systems. That is especially important in coastal areas with storms, salt air, and aging panels.

What electrical upgrades are most common for Rosemary Beach homeowners?

Panel upgrades, breaker repair, outlet repair, GFCI protection, surge protection, dedicated circuits, lighting installation, ceiling fan installation, and EV charger installation are some of the most common improvements.

Do older homes in Rosemary Beach need special electrical attention?

Yes. Older homes may have outdated wiring, undersized panels, missing grounding, or limited circuit capacity. An electrical inspection can show whether repairs or code corrections are needed before adding modern loads.

Is surge protection worth it in Walton County County?

Yes. Coastal storms and lightning can damage electronics, appliances, and control systems. Whole-home surge protection and proper grounding help reduce that risk.
